Market Overview: The Asia Pacific Electric Scooter Market is witnessing significant growth, fueled by the increasing demand for sustainable and eco-friendly transportation solutions across the region. Electric scooters have gained popularity as an efficient, low-emission mode of urban mobility, aligning with the broader trends of environmental consciousness and smart urbanization. The market dynamics in the Asia Pacific region are shaped by a combination of factors, including government initiatives, technological advancements, and the changing preferences of consumers towards cleaner and convenient transportation alternatives.

Meaning: Electric scooters, also known as e-scooters, are two-wheeled electric vehicles powered by rechargeable batteries. They are designed for short-distance commuting and urban travel, providing an eco-friendly alternative to traditional gasoline-powered scooters and cars.

Executive Summary: The Asia Pacific Electric Scooter Market is characterized by rapid urbanization, a growing focus on sustainable transportation, and technological innovations in electric mobility. As governments in the region actively promote clean energy initiatives and smart city development, electric scooters emerge as a key component of the transportation ecosystem. The market showcases a diverse range of electric scooter models, catering to various consumer preferences and urban mobility needs.

Key Market Insights:

  1. Urban Mobility Solutions: Electric scooters play a crucial role in addressing the challenges of urban mobility in densely populated cities across Asia Pacific. They offer a cost-effective and efficient mode of transportation, particularly for short-distance commutes.
  2. Government Incentives: Supportive government policies and incentives, including subsidies, tax benefits, and infrastructure development for electric vehicles, drive the adoption of electric scooters. These measures contribute to the reduction of air pollution and dependence on fossil fuels.
  3. Technological Advancements: Ongoing advancements in battery technology, lightweight materials, and connectivity features enhance the performance and user experience of electric scooters. Innovations such as swappable batteries and smart connectivity contribute to the market’s evolution.
  4. Micro-Mobility Trends: The rise of micro-mobility solutions, including electric scooters for shared mobility services, is a prominent trend. Shared electric scooter services provide a convenient last-mile connectivity solution for urban commuters.

Market Drivers:

  1. Environmental Awareness: Increasing environmental awareness and concerns about air quality drive the demand for eco-friendly transportation options. Electric scooters, with zero emissions, align with the growing preference for sustainable mobility.
  2. Traffic Congestion: Urban congestion and traffic gridlocks in major cities of Asia Pacific create a demand for compact and agile transportation solutions. Electric scooters offer a nimble and space-efficient mode of travel, especially for short trips.
  3. Government Regulations: Stringent emissions regulations and government initiatives to reduce carbon footprints incentivize the adoption of electric vehicles, including scooters. Regulatory support contributes to the growth of the electric scooter market.
  4. Cost Savings: Electric scooters provide cost savings in terms of fuel expenses and maintenance compared to traditional gasoline-powered vehicles. The lower operational costs make electric scooters an attractive option for budget-conscious consumers.

Market Restraints:

  1. Charging Infrastructure: The lack of a robust charging infrastructure for electric scooters poses a challenge to widespread adoption. Limited charging stations and the need for convenient charging solutions in urban areas are considerations for consumers.
  2. Range Anxiety: Concerns related to the limited range of electric scooters on a single charge may impact consumer confidence. Overcoming range anxiety through advancements in battery technology is essential for market growth.
  3. Safety Concerns: Safety issues, including accidents involving electric scooters and concerns about rider safety, may impact market perception. Addressing safety standards and promoting responsible usage are critical for market sustainability.
  4. Competition from Other Modes: Electric scooters face competition from other micro-mobility solutions, such as e-bikes and electric mopeds. Consumer preferences for different modes of electric transportation present challenges for market players.

Market Opportunities:

  1. Infrastructure Development: Opportunities lie in the development of robust charging infrastructure for electric scooters. Investments in charging stations, both public and private, can accelerate market growth and enhance consumer confidence.
  2. Smart Connectivity Features: Integrating smart connectivity features, such as GPS navigation, mobile app integration, and remote diagnostics, presents opportunities for differentiation. Enhanced user experience and convenience contribute to market success.
  3. Collaborations with Urban Planners: Collaborating with urban planners and city authorities to integrate electric scooters into urban transportation planning can create opportunities for market expansion. Designing infrastructure that accommodates micro-mobility solutions is crucial.
  4. Focus on Safety Innovation: Market players can seize opportunities by investing in safety innovations, including advanced braking systems, stability control, and rider education programs. Addressing safety concerns can enhance market acceptance.

Market Dynamics: The Asia Pacific Electric Scooter Market operates in a dynamic environment shaped by evolving consumer preferences, government policies, and advancements in electric mobility technologies. Key dynamics include:

  1. Consumer Trends: Changing consumer trends, including a preference for sustainable and convenient transportation, influence the market. Consumer awareness of environmental impact and cost-effectiveness drives purchasing decisions.
  2. Government Initiatives: Proactive government initiatives, such as financial incentives, subsidies, and infrastructure development, significantly impact the market. Government support creates a conducive environment for the growth of the electric scooter market.
  3. Technology Adoption: The rapid adoption of advanced technologies, including lithium-ion batteries, regenerative braking systems, and smart connectivity, contributes to the overall performance and competitiveness of electric scooters.
  4. Urbanization Impact: The pace of urbanization in Asia Pacific creates challenges related to traffic congestion and pollution. Electric scooters offer a solution for sustainable urban mobility, positioning them as key contributors to smart city initiatives.

Regional Analysis: The performance of the Asia Pacific Electric Scooter Market varies across regions. Key regions contributing to market dynamics include:

  1. East Asia: Countries such as China, Japan, and South Korea are significant contributors to the electric scooter market. China, in particular, has witnessed widespread adoption of electric scooters for daily commuting.
  2. South Asia: Countries like India exhibit immense potential for the electric scooter market. Government incentives, coupled with the need for cost-effective and sustainable mobility solutions, drive market growth in South Asia.
  3. Southeast Asia: Nations in Southeast Asia, including Indonesia, Thailand, and Vietnam, experience a growing interest in electric scooters. Urbanization and environmental concerns contribute to market expansion in the region.

Market Trends:

  1. Rise of Swappable Batteries: The trend of swappable batteries in electric scooters enhances convenience for users, allowing quick battery replacements and extending the scooter’s operational range.
  2. Smart Connectivity: Integration of smart features, such as GPS navigation, mobile app connectivity, and remote diagnostics, is a prevalent trend. Smart scooters offer enhanced user experience and connectivity.
  3. Collaborations for Infrastructure Development: Collaborative efforts between electric scooter manufacturers, technology providers, and city authorities for the development of charging infrastructure contribute to market growth.
  4. Innovation in Design and Materials: Ongoing innovation in scooter design, lightweight materials, and ergonomic features enhances the appeal of electric scooters, catering to diverse consumer preferences.

Covid-19 Impact: The Covid-19 pandemic has influenced the Asia Pacific Electric Scooter Market in several ways:

  1. Supply Chain Disruptions: Disruptions in the global supply chain impacted the production and availability of components, affecting the manufacturing and delivery of electric scooters.
  2. Shift in Consumer Behavior: The pandemic led to a shift in consumer behavior, with increased emphasis on personal mobility solutions. Electric scooters gained traction as individuals sought alternatives to public transportation.
  3. Government Stimulus Packages: Government stimulus packages and incentives aimed at reviving economies post-pandemic included measures to promote electric vehicles, providing a boost to the electric scooter market.
  4. E-commerce and Last-Mile Delivery: The surge in e-commerce activities and last-mile delivery services during lockdowns increased the demand for electric scooters as efficient and cost-effective delivery vehicles.
